This is an exciting opportunity for an ICT Applications Team Lead to join our ICT Service Delivery team and continue developing both their IT and management career within a business that values flexibility and offers home working. You’ll lead and develop our Application Support Specialists and work with a wider Service Delivery team recently shortlisted for an Outstanding Team Award at this year’s Colleague Awards. We’re looking for someone who shares a passion for delivering a first-class ICT support service and customer excellence across all activities.
Responsibilities
- Lead the ICT Application Support Specialists to deliver an effective and efficient ICT support function, focusing on measuring outputs and driving continuous improvements in service delivery.
- Maintain an in-depth technical understanding of application support and maintenance, and broad knowledge of wider IT disciplines (infrastructure, servers, networking, data storage, Project Management, ITIL, etc.).
- Ensure knowledge of a wide range of applications and how they interface together; collaborate with other ICT teams to drive continuous improvement and uphold service excellence.
- Mentor and develop the team, manage workloads to meet key performance indicators (KPIs) and service standards.
- Work with the team to deliver change and continuously improve service outcomes across the business, embracing Agile and DevOps practices.

What’s in it for you
- Salary £45,000 – £49,000 for a 35-hour week.
- 25 days annual leave plus Bank Holidays, with holidays increasing with length of service.
- Flexible, homeworking culture with collaboration spaces when needed.
- Contributory pension (employer matches up to 8%).
- Healthcare cash plan (including dental/optician cashback and wellbeing benefits).
- Discounts on cinema, gym memberships, and other major retailers.
About Your Housing Group
Your Housing Group is a registered social landlord providing quality homes and services. We own 29,000 properties and build over 1,000 new homes each year. We are committed to diversity and are an employer of choice, with many colleagues recommending us as a great place to work. We operate a Guaranteed Interview Scheme for applicants who declare a disability and meet minimum requirements.
